The Emergency Department at Hartford Hospital serves as a critical entry point to care as a Level 1 Trauma Center and a regional destination quaternary care hospital. We are proud to be home to a dynamic and highly engaged Clinical Social Work community that plays an essential role in delivering comprehensive, compassionate care to patients and families during times of crisis.

Hartford Hospital is seeking a Full-Time Evening Emergency Department Health Social Worker to join our interprofessional team. In this role, the social worker provides holistic, patient-centered, and family-focused care, partnering closely with physicians, nurses, and other team members in the fast-paced emergency setting.

The Emergency Department Health Social Worker addresses the psychosocial impact of acute and serious illness, trauma, and injury while helping patients and families navigate complex medical and social systems. The role is central to identifying and responding to Social Determinants of Health, assessing mental health needs, supporting coping and safety, to promote continuity of care and wellbeing.

This position is ideal for a clinician who thrives in a collaborative environment, values trauma-informed and equitable care, and is committed to supporting patients and families at moments of significant stress and vulnerability.
